Biography

Intrigued by acting since the age of 4 (when she starred as a “Dalmatian” in a pre-school play)… Elena wasn’t actually able to take advantage of her talents or passion for acting until she became an adult. Her parents, originally from Argentina and whom she credits today for being bi-lingual English/Spanish, wouldn’t allow her do any “acting” because they weren’t familiar with the process. They did, however, let Elena get involved with some print modeling, which led to tons of teen modeling and runway shows for department stores! Her mother said “she always took advantage of getting in front of the camera!”

The benefits of growing up in the multi-cultural and diverse suburbs of Washington, D.C. definitely paid off for her! Elena’s wide acting range and quick wit comes naturally. It even helped her land her first TV “hosting” role for “Diver(C)ity”… which went on to win a Regional Emmy Award!

Her dream of going to “Hollywood” was then only a drive away. Soon after arriving in Los Angeles, Elena went on to book several more hosting spots including the 1st Annual Mr. Latino America on Telemundo and a series regular hosting role as one of the “Kande Girls” for BET’s “The Way We Do It”. She also kept busy booking numerous national and regional commercials including Fidelity Investments, Toyota, Bud Light & Kellogg’s to name a few. She’s also proud to add Bold & the Beautiful, Judging Amy and Half & Half to her television credits.

Since Elena’s family relocated to Florida, she really enjoys being labeled a “bi-coastal talent” and having residences in both Los Angeles and Tampa. Feeling incredibly blessed and having the best of both worlds… she continues to pursue her love of acting and strives to always take it to the next level.
